Transaction 714e29fed397737454da30def4f5035c206975e681e669474df3e885a2ac9bef

2 Input
2 Outputs
  • 714e29fed397737454da30def4f5035c206975e681e669474df3e885a2ac9bef:0
  • value  34838300
    address  1Uw8gVCHadndPDtXH5BwtBWXSykrucGnh
  • 714e29fed397737454da30def4f5035c206975e681e669474df3e885a2ac9bef:1
  • value  2113529
    address  3HwK9Dneyus8gKEx4pTAKgRshDvUrLu623